A method for identifying primordia of Agaricus bisporus in a factory

By performing micro-region segmentation and grayscale processing on the image sequence of the culture bed surface, combined with temporal and spatial analysis, the germination precursors of Agaricus bisporus primordia can be identified, solving the problems of identification lag and misjudgment in existing technologies, and realizing early accurate identification and differentiated control.

Abstract

This invention discloses a method for identifying primordia of Agaricus bisporus in industrialized cultivation, relating to the field of industrialized edible fungi cultivation technology. By continuously acquiring images of the culture bed surface and establishing a unified micro-region division system, the same spatial location forms a corresponding continuous data structure at different times. This transforms the originally scattered image information into traceable micro-region temporal data, providing a stable data foundation for subsequent identification. This addresses the problem in existing methods where inconsistent image positions or lack of continuous correspondence hinders evolutionary analysis. By introducing position alignment processing in the image preprocessing stage, images at different times are unified to the same spatial reference system, avoiding positional errors caused by slight camera offsets or changes in acquisition angle. This ensures the consistency of data for the same micro-region in the temporal dimension, allowing grayscale changes to accurately reflect changes in the culture bed surface structure.
